The Belden 5402FE is a multi-conductor shielded cable optimized for commercial security and professional audio environments. With four 20 AWG conductors, it is a "step up" in power capacity from standard 22 AWG wire, making it perfect for access control hardware, motorized camera controls, and high-fidelity intercom systems. It is commonly used where you need to run both power and data/signal to a single device.

This cable features Belden’s patented Beldfoil® shield, an aluminum foil-polyester tape that provides 100% coverage. This is essential for protecting your signals from electromagnetic interference (EMI) and radio frequency interference (RFI) that can be generated by nearby fluorescent lighting or power lines. A 24 AWG tinned copper drain wire is included, allowing for a fast and reliable ground connection to drain off electrical noise.
The 20 AWG (American Wire Gauge) stranded bare copper conductors offer lower electrical resistance than 22 AWG. This results in less voltage drop, which is critical for ensuring that devices like magnetic door locks or electronic keypads receive the proper voltage at the end of a long run. The 20-gauge size also provides more physical tensile strength, reducing the risk of conductor breakage during difficult pulls through conduit.
The cable is built with four stranded bare copper conductors insulated with polypropylene (PP). These are wrapped in the overall Beldfoil shield and encased in a durable Gray PVC (Polyvinyl Chloride) jacket. It has a nominal outside diameter of approximately 0.175 inches. This slim profile ensures the cable remains flexible and easy to "fish" through wall cavities or pull through crowded conduits.
